Mathura: Illegal tomb built on the land of Banke Bihari temple, Hindus are not able to worship despite the decision of the High Court.
About 2 acres of land in Shahpur village of Mathura district, which belongs to Banke Bihari Temple, the ancient platform of the temple is still present there. The temple was demolished during the reign of Aurangzeb but its platform is still there. The Hindu community had been performing puja here till 6 years ago. Sages and saints also lived here. There was also a cowshed, there was an amphitheater and a well in this area of the temple. But in 2004, Bhola Kahan Pathan, a leader of the then state government party, secretly prepared fake documents for the temple. On the basis of papers, the entire land of the temple complex was declared as a graveyard.
This is how the whole matter came to light
The matter came to light when the Muslim community tried to siege it in 2019. They also tried to destroy the evidence of the temple with JCB. A tomb was forcibly built on the platform of the sanctum sanctorum of Banke Bihari. From that time onwards tension started between the two communities. However, the Muslim community could not completely take possession of the land because a legal battle had started. At the same time, from ancient times till now, the land is registered in the name of Thakur Banke Bihari Mandir in all the papers, be it the land deed or other revenue registers, the temple is registered in all the documents.
Hindu community has not been able to perform puja here since 2019
When the matter reached the High Court, the High Court’s decision came in favor of the temple in 2023. Even in the police report, there is mention of a temple and a platform, not of any kind of graveyard or tomb. Today the entire complex has been converted into a forest and PAC is deployed for guarding. The Hindu side has all the documentary evidence. Since 2019, the Hindu community has not been able to perform worship here. From Tehsildar to Collector and the court, everyone’s decision is in favor of the temple but till now the Hindus have not been able to get the possession. The illegal tomb has also not been removed yet.
